Archie Bell & The Drells
Once Americans got wind of the joyful guitar and bass licks and infectious drum breaks on "Tighten Up," they were goners, and Archie Bell & the Drells wrote their way into the soul music history books (and the story of how the song became a #1 hit is the stuff of legend). Though Bell and his bandmates were originally from Houston, they caught the ear of Philadelphia International's Gamble and Huff, who helped turn them into mainstays of the Philly Soul scene. After Bell returned from Vietnam in 1969, the group were able to tour and record several more albums over the course of the '70s. They had three more hits, but dissolved in 1980 for solo pursuits. Bell, however, continued to teach crowds how do the Tighten Up well into the 2000s.
